Java方法中一个返回值类型为基本数据类型long,return语句可以是一个对象吗
推荐于2018-05-07 · 知道合伙人软件行家
关注
展开全部
1、您的意思是这样吗:
public long getNum()
{
// do something...
return object;
}
会意一下即可。就是返回一个object?
2、回答:很明显这样是不行的,java中方法数据返回类型定义为什么类型的,return返回的必须是对应的该数据类型
3、因此,如果你是一个对象中包含一个long属性,那么也是可以进行返回的,例如
public long getNum()
{
Object obj = new Object(); // 也可以为实体类对象
obj = 1L;
return Long.valueOf(obj.toString());
}
public long getNum()
{
// do something...
return object;
}
会意一下即可。就是返回一个object?
2、回答:很明显这样是不行的,java中方法数据返回类型定义为什么类型的,return返回的必须是对应的该数据类型
3、因此,如果你是一个对象中包含一个long属性,那么也是可以进行返回的,例如
public long getNum()
{
Object obj = new Object(); // 也可以为实体类对象
obj = 1L;
return Long.valueOf(obj.toString());
}
本回答被网友采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
return只能返回声明的返回类型
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
不可以的,要匹配,要不然就会报错
本回答被提问者采纳
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询